Job Description

Job Title: Paraprofessional


Position Summary

The role of the paraprofessional is to provide additional support in the Head Start classrooms where preschool children with prediagnosed moderate to severe disabilities are enrolled in any site at Mary Crane Center. The paraprofessionals goal is to assist in providing a wellorganized smooth functioning classroom environment in which all children can take full advantage of the instructional program and available resource materials.

Duties & Responsibilities

Work with individual children or small groups of children to reinforce new skills initially introduced by the teacher.

Assist the Lead Teacher and Assistant Teacher in devising and implementing special strategies for reinforcing skilss based on the special needs and abilites of each child.

Assist with critical daily activities such as classroom transition times mealtimes and toiletring.

Utlilize appropriate language interactions and positive discipline.

Model positive behavior

Implement age appropriate activities that support the Head Start standards the NAEYC standards and the Creative Curriculum.

Implement and model family style eating during meal times.

Assist with field trips or day trips such as neighborhood walks under the supervision of the Lead Teacher.

Continously monitor children to ensure safety at all times and report child abuse and neglect.

Assess Children:

Assist the Lead Teacher in administering and scoring appropriate screenings and assessments required by the program according to designated timelines.

Take pictures and maintain anecdotal notes written observations and other approved forms of documentation for each child when instructed to do so by Lead Teacher.

Curriculum Preparation:

Utilize research library research plan and develop age appropriate activities for lesson plans in conjunction with Lead Teacher Assistant Teacher and Education Coordinators.

Assist Lead Teacher and Assistant Teavcher with developing appropiate individualization activities for the children identified with disabilities and document these on the lesson plans.

Assist Lead Teacher and Assistant Teacher to prepare activities that support lesson plans.
